WordPress 很 慢?7種WordPress 速度 改善的方法(WordPress優化)

WordPress 很 慢?7種WordPress 速度 改善的方法(WordPress優化)

如果您擁有一個基於WordPress的網站,就像Internet上的大多數網站一樣,那麼您必須做一些工作來優化WordPress網站的性能

如今,Google上有無數的網站可用,只有少數幾個在搜索引擎上排名很高。搜索引擎使用不同的標準對您的網站在Internet上進行排名,而搜索引擎考慮的主要因素之一就是網站的速度。為什麼在當今的網絡環境中速度如此重要?

快速加載網站的重要性

造成這種情況的原因很多,例如:

搜索引擎(例如Google)對快速加載時間長於慢速加載時間的網站進行排名。

May研究表明,網站加載 速度超過2秒 通常會導致大約47%的訪問者跳出該網站。

為什麼速度對WordPress網站很重要

圖表由 Kissmetrics

如何測試您的網站的加載時間?

首先,您需要分析網站的當前加載時間。請記住,此速度可能因頁面而異,這取決於多種因素,即:

  • 該特定頁面的大小,
  • 它產生了多少個請求,
  • 無論是否緩存,
  • 它託管什麼樣的內容(靜態或動態)。

網站的首頁通常用作測試加載時間的基準。為了檢查網站的速度,在網絡上廣泛使用以下三種工具:

  1. WebPageTest.org
  2. Tools.Pingdom.com
  3. PageSpeed見解

如何加快WordPress網站

因此,如果您夢想將網站排名在Google的首頁上,那麼您就必須加快WordPress網站的性能通過使用各種小技巧,您可以輕鬆地加快網站速度。一些快速提速方法是–

獲得良好的虛擬主機服務

影響WordPress網站速度的主要因素是託管服務。將網站託管在共享主機上可能是一個有吸引力的主意,您可以以可承受的價格獲得無限的帶寬,空間,域以及更多內容。但是,在這一大筆交易中,我們主要忘記的是共享主機無法在流量小時內提供良好的加載時間,而在任何月份都無法提供99%的正常運行時間。

相關問題  如何提高Wordpress網站在手機的速度

共享主機無法提供良好的速度,因為您要與無數其他網站共享同一服務器。此外,您不知道服務器的優化。但是,值得慶幸的是,具有先進技術的網絡託管公司也出現在市場中。例如SiteGround,DigitalOcean,Amazon Web Services甚至Google Compute Engine。但是,在這些服務器上設置服務器可能是一項艱鉅的任務,但是值得這樣做。

通常,有三種不同類型的託管:

  • 共享主機 -這意味著您的站點與許多其他站點位於同一服務器上,並且需要與其他所有人共享其資源(處理能力,RAM)。這可能導致“壞鄰居”效應,其中一個站點由於過載而佔用了大部分資源和停機時間。
  • 虛擬專用服務器(VPS)  -使用這種類型的託管,通常在同一服務器上擁有較少的站點。另外,資源在存在的所有站點之間平均分配,不能選擇超過它們。
  • 專用服務器 -您只有一台服務器適合您。沒有可共享的資源,所有內容都在您的站點上。

使用Light WordPress主題

當前有許多不同的WordPress主題,其中包含許多元素,滑塊,小部件等等。但是,如果您選擇的WordPress主題過於龐大,那麼它們將使您的Web服務器大打折扣。因此,這裡最好的解決方案是使用輕量級主題,例如默認的WordPress主題。如果您有博客網站,那麼新的二十十五歲主題對您很有幫助。但是,如果要構建功能豐富的網站,則可以使用類似GeneratePress,Astra,Bootstrap或Foundation的良好框架。

縮小影像尺寸

圖片是網站的主要部分,可為網站增添吸引力,但它們佔用的空間很大。因此,您必須減少網站上顯示的圖像大小,而又不影響圖像質量。您可以使用Chrome PageSpeed Insights擴展程序或Photoshop或任何其他工具來手動優化圖像,但這會花費很多時間。但是,有一些插件可以減輕您的工作量,例如OptimoleWP Smush等,

使用高級緩存系統

有很長一段時間可用的WordPress緩存插件,使將緩存規則添加到您的網站這一複雜任務變得非常容易。但是,通過將緩存插件與高級緩存系統一起出現,可以提高網站的加載速度並輕鬆地提高WordPress性能。

有幾個高級的多合一緩存插件可以在需要支持的情況下執行此操作,但請小心,因為這些插件可能會腫並且具有超出您實際需要的功能,並且最終可能會破壞您的網站!詢問主機是否先提供服務器端緩存(參見下文),然後再修改任何緩存插件,這也是一個好主意。

採用內容傳送網絡

您的網站的訪問者屬於全球不同的地理位置,如果訪問者不在託管網站的位置,則網站的速度可能會有所不同。解決此問題的方法是使用內容交付網絡。CDN幫助全球各地的訪客最大程度地保持網站的加載速度。CDN在不同位置的不同數據中心記錄您網站的副本。CDN的主要功能是將服務器與訪問者之間最接近的位置發送到服務器。

使用GZIP壓縮

通過壓縮計算機上的文件,可以節省大量磁盤空間。同樣,通過使用Web上的GZIP壓縮,您可以釋放網站上的大量空間。這種做法將大大減少帶寬使用量和訪問網站所需的時間。該工具可以為您壓縮各種文件,這意味著每當訪問者嘗試打開您的網站時,他們的服務器都必須首先解壓縮該網站。這會將帶寬使用降低到一定水平。您可以將插件添加到GZIP文件,也可以在.htaccess文件中使用以下代碼

AddOutputFilterByType定義文本/純文本

AddOutputFilterByType DEFLATE text / html

AddOutputFilterByType DEFLATE text / xml

AddOutputFilterByType定義文字/ css

AddOutputFilterByType DEFLATE應用程序/ xml

AddOutputFilterByType DEFLATE application / xhtml + xml

AddOutputFilterByType DEFLATE application / rss + xml

AddOutputFilterByType DEFLATE應用程序/ javascript

AddOutputFilterByType DEFLATE應用程序/ x-javascript

縮小JS和CSS文件

如果您通過Google PageSpeed Insights工具運行網站,則可能會收到有關最小化CSS和JS文件大小的通知。這意味著通過減少CSS和JS調用的數量以及這些文件的大小,可以提高網站加載速度。另外,如果您了解WordPress主題的方法,則可以學習Google提供的指南  並進行一些手動修復。如果沒有,那麼會有插件可以幫助您實現這一目標。最受歡迎的是 Autoptimize  ,它可以幫助優化WordPress網站的CSS,JS甚至HTML。

相關問題  WordPress升級:WordPress 5.5提供了新塊和與塊相關的改進,更快的加載時間等

清理您的WordPress數據庫

定期的數據庫維護對於保持數據庫的精簡和可用性至關重要。通過從數據庫中刪除不需要的數據,可以減少數據庫的大小和備份的大小。您可以刪除垃圾評論,虛假用戶,舊的草稿內容,甚至可能是不必要的已下載插件和主題。有很多工具可以為您提供幫助。個人推薦是WP-Optimize,它使過程相當舒適。通過清除數據庫和網站的所有這些數據大小,將減少數據大小,最終將提高網站的速度。

減少服務器請求

每當您的瀏覽器從服務器請求某種資源時,都會發生服務器請求。這可以是樣式表,腳本或圖像之類的文件。完成站點加載所需的服務器請求越多,花費的時間就越長。因此,請求應盡可能少。

您可以採取以下措施將其減少到最低限度:

  • 減少頁面上顯示的帖子數
  • 僅顯示帖子摘錄,存檔頁面上沒有完整的帖子(在“設置”>“閱讀”下找到該選項 
  • 將較長的帖子分成頁面
  • 如果您收到很多評論,請將它們分成幾頁(“設置”>“討論”
  • 減少頁面上圖像和其他元素的數量
  • 卸載不必要的插件,尤其是較慢的插件
  • 停用您不永久使用的插件
  • 啟用延遲加載以延遲加載圖像,直到它們在頁面上實際可見為止
  • 減少不必要的外部資源,例如字體

禁用pingback和引用

引用和引用是WordPress的兩個核心組件,每當您的博客或頁面收到鏈接時,都會向您發出警報。聽起來可能很有用,但是您還可以使用諸如Google網站站長工具之類的工具和其他服務來檢查網站的鏈接。保持pingback和Trackback也可能會對服務器資源造成不必要的壓力。之所以如此,是因為每當有人嘗試鏈接到您的網站時,它都會來回生成來自WordPress的請求。以DDoS攻擊為目標網站時,也廣氾濫用此功能。

您可以在WP-Admin→設置→討論中將其全部關閉 只需取消選擇“允許其他博客的鏈接通知(引用和引用)。”這將幫助您進一步加快WordPress的速度。

減少網站加載時間的重要結果是,您可以為用戶提供更好的體驗。並且,這是每個網站所有者的首要任務是為用戶提供最佳體驗,以便他們再次訪問。因此,網站所有者需要提高其網站速度。

哦,您好 👋很高興認識你。

訂閱我們的電子報,定期發送很棒的科技內到您的郵

相關問題  修復 WordPress 500 內部服務器錯誤 [5個有效的解決方案]

Post Comment